Development and Intercalibration of Ultraviolet Solar Actinometers

Abstract: Excellent agreement was also found between the nitrite actinometer and the OL-754, with a slope (95% CI) of 1.00 ؎ 0.01 using SA production and 1.00 ؎ 0.02 using pHBA production. These actinometers are well suited for use in the water column and are sufficiently sensitive to determine photon exposures below the 0.1% UV lightlevel.
